I’ve used a LOT of zinc face sunscreens. I keep coming back to this one. It has minimal white cast (still there a bit, but if layered under makeup not an issue), doesn’t feel sticky or cakey compared to other zinc sunscreens I’ve used on my face. Love that it’s made in a 100% solar powered factory. Haven’t experienced any breakouts using it. Definitely non-comedogenic as it says. Does not sting the eye area at all. Amazing.
